Protein Description

ARHGEF1, also known as Rho Guanine Nucleotide Exchange Factor 1, is a pivotal protein that plays a crucial role in the regulation of Rho GTPases, which are essential for various cellular processes such as cytoskeletal dynamics, cell adhesion, and signal transduction. The dysregulation of ARHGEF1 has been linked to several pathological conditions, including cancer progression, cardiovascular diseases, and neurological disorders. As a guanine nucleotide exchange factor, ARHGEF1 facilitates the exchange of GDP for GTP on Rho proteins, thus activating them and enabling their function in cellular signaling pathways. Given its significant role in cellular regulation, ARHGEF1 has attracted considerable attention in research aiming to understand its molecular mechanisms and potential as a therapeutic target. Recent studies have focused on characterizing its structural properties through recombinant protein production, allowing for detailed analysis of its interaction with Rho GTPases and other signaling molecules. The development of ARHGEF1 recombinant protein expression systems could provide valuable insights into the protein's functionality and its implications in health and disease, paving the way for novel therapeutic strategies targeting Rho signaling pathways. Further investigation of ARHGEF1 may reveal new avenues for intervention in diseases where Rho GTPase signaling is disrupted, highlighting its importance in both basic and applied biomedical research.
